Hardwood Siding Installation Questions
What is hardwood siding? Hardwood siding is a durable exterior material made from hardwood species, offering a natural and attractive look for homes and buildings.
What types of hardwood are used for siding? Common hardwoods for siding include oak, cedar, mahogany, and redwood, chosen for their strength and appearance.
How long does hardwood siding typically last? With proper maintenance, hardwood siding can last 20 years or more, depending on the wood type and exposure conditions.
